Governor Rochas Okorocha of Imo State has come under heavy attacks for constructing ‘shoddy’ roads in the state.

The national coordinator of Imo Believe Initiative for Social Justice, Okey Aduradu, in a statement, yesterday, called on the governor to make public, the details of contractors handling road projects in the state.

The group alleged that “standard procurement procedures are not followed in the award and execution of road contracts. Information about the contractors are shrouded in secrecy.”

The statement added that, “in the area of infrastructure, the government did not change nor improve on the quality of poorly constructed and unfinished works it has littered in the state.‎

”We saw roads getting damaged while under construction. Newly constructed roads are damaging while under construction and newly constructed road tunnels turning to water tunnel.
